				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>While each has its place in the ice-making world, there is a hierarchy here that makes one thing clear: Most establishments should consider an air-cooled ice machine first. These all-purpose units fit most anywhere. However, if special circumstances rule one out for your facility, you might want to consider a remote ice machine or a water-cooled ice machine.</p>
<p>To help you choose what’s right for your operation, here’s some information on each type.</p>
<h3><b>Air-Cooled Ice Machines:</b></h3>
<p>An Ice Maker that Breathes Like You and Me</p>
<p><strong>The best commercial ice maker for:</strong></p>
<p><a href="http://snowkey.com.au/wp-content/uploads/2016/12/snowkey-blog-4-1.jpg"><img class="alignleft wp-image-959 size-medium" src="http://snowkey.com.au/wp-content/uploads/2016/12/snowkey-blog-4-1-300x232.jpg" alt="AP &amp; WP compound Piston Compressor-Condenser Unit" width="300" height="232" /></a>Most places that need large-scale ice production, including hotels, convenience stores, and restaurants. Does produce slightly more heat and noise than other two types.</p>
<p>Of all the commercial ice makers sold in the United States, an average of about 70 percent of them are air-cooled ice machines. While remote ice machines and water-cooled ice machines are somewhat specialized in that they solve problems for a select group of foodservice operations, the air-cooled ice maker can fit into most any facility.</p>
<p>An air-cooled condenser uses fans to blow cooler ambient air across the coils through which the system’s refrigerant runs, a process that cools that fluid enough to allow it to cool the evaporator plate. An under counter model of air-cooled commercial ice maker will typically draw air in – or “breathe” – and push it out through a grill on the lower part of the front of the machine. Modular or head units typically complete that process on either the left or right side of the box, though some have a grill for that purpose on the front.</p>
<p><strong>Advantages of an Air-Cooled Ice Machine:</strong></p>
<p>- Install is much easier than with other types.</p>
<p>- These commercial ice makers are typically significantly cheaper than others.</p>
<p>- Utility costs are much cheaper than with other designs.</p>
<p><strong>Drawbacks of an Air-Cooled Ice Machine:</strong></p>
<p>- Heat and noise of condenser is held in the area with the ice maker.</p>
<p>- Requires space to breathe and good ventilation.</p>
<p>- Undercounter units can draw floor dust into the refrigeration system, while modular units must cool using hotter air higher up.</p>
<h3><b>Remote Ice Machines:</b></h3>
<p>Putting the Noise and Heat of a Condenser in its Place</p>
<p><strong><a href="http://snowkey.com.au/wp-content/uploads/2016/12/snowkey-blog-4-3.jpg"><img class="alignleft wp-image-957 size-medium" src="http://snowkey.com.au/wp-content/uploads/2016/12/snowkey-blog-4-3-300x232.jpg" alt="SLC Evaporative Condenser" width="300" height="232" /></a>The best commercial ice maker for:</strong></p>
<p>A remote ice machine is great for facilities that need to eliminate the heat and noise produced by an ice maker, especially those operating multiple systems in the same area.</p>
<p>A remote ice machine is actually an air-cooled ice machine with some really long refrigerant lines. In remote ice machines, the ice maker is typically purchased separately from the condenser and the two are connected by those long lines. That allows the condenser, which produces the majority of the noise and heat put out by the system, to operate in a different space, typically outside. That’s a good thing for cramped kitchens or hotels that don’t want the ill effects of an ice machine filling the halls, particularly when they operate several of those systems.</p>
<p>Several remote ice machines can be run with a single condenser rack system, which puts several condensers into one unit. The efficiency of a remote condenser for a <a href="http://snowkey.com.au">commercial ice machine</a> will vary with the weather outside. Cold and cooler conditions will be great for it because it will have little to do to cool the refrigerant. Meanwhile, it may struggle to achieve proper temperatures in hot and dry climates.</p>
<p><strong>Advantages of a Remote Ice Machine:</strong></p>
<p>- Puts heat and noise of condenser outside.</p>
<p>- Can be fairly efficient in areas with cooler climates.</p>
<p>- Several ice makers can be run off one rack system.</p>
<p><strong>Drawbacks of a Remote Ice Machine:</strong></p>
<p>- More expensive with separate pieces to buy.</p>
<p>- More costly to install, with holes through walls and a pad needed outside for remote condenser.</p>
<p>- Problems can arise with lengthy refrigerant lines.</p>
<h3><b><a href="http://snowkey.com.au/wp-content/uploads/2016/12/snowkey-blog-4-2.jpg"><img class="alignleft wp-image-958 size-medium" src="http://snowkey.com.au/wp-content/uploads/2016/12/snowkey-blog-4-2-300x232.jpg" alt="Shell and Tube Condenser" width="300" height="232" /></a>Water-Cooled Ice Machines:</b></h3>
<p>High Utility Demands, but Decreased Heat and Noise</p>
<p><strong>The <a href="http://snowkey.com.au">best commercial ice maker</a> for:</strong></p>
<p>Facilities, particularly hotels, where heat and noise from an air-cooled ice machine need to be eliminated. However, it is prohibitively impractical in most settings.</p>
<p>The negative side of a water-cooled <a href="http://snowkey.com.au">ice machine</a> will outweigh the positive for all but a select few operations. That fact is evidenced by the type’s small foothold – it accounts for less than 10 percent of total ice maker orders – in the market. However, it can be a great option for large-scale ice-producing operations like sprawling hotels and ice houses when used with a water cooling tower on the exterior – typically the roof – of the building.</p>
<p>Air-cooled ice machines use flowing water to cool the condenser coils and the refrigerant inside. If a cooling tower is available, water circulates through a trough around the condenser coils, drawing the heat out of the refrigerant through the metal. It then circles through the tower and runs through its own coils, cooling through exposure to the outside air before it’s circulated through the system again. When a cooling tower is not present, these systems must have two separate water lines and one of them will run nearly constantly to cool the coils. That can boost utility bills by hundreds of dollars per month and wastes a lot of water. So much so that some municipalities and even whole states have actually outlawed them without a tower.</p>
<p><strong>Advantages of a Water-Cooled Ice Machine:</strong></p>
<p>- Not impacted by high temperatures that may reduce the efficiency of an air-cooled ice machine.</p>
<p>- Produces less heat and noise in the ice-making area.</p>
<p>- Uses slightly less electricity.</p>
<p><strong>Drawbacks of a Water-Cooled <a href="http://snowkey.com.au">Ice Machine</a>:</strong></p>
<p>- Uses a tremendous amount of water if not used with a cooling tower.</p>
<p>- If not used with a tower, cooling water line should be filtered and will require a new cartridge frequently. If not filtered, particulates in water will likely cause regular problems in the refrigeration system.</p>
<p>- Illegal in some areas because of high water usage.</p>

				<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p style="text-align: justify;">How can you avoid contamination of ice with coliform organisms? This can be a serious problem because the contaminants can be spread easily into crushed ice in many ways, mainly by debris from the floors of freezing rooms, trucks, and restaurants along with by reusing soiled containers and through human hand contact.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">It took another 15 years for the U.S. Centers for Disease Control and Prevention to issue a publication in which epidemiologists traced several outbreaks of gastrointestinal sickness—including noroviruses—to the use of contaminated ice.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">However, ice is no distinct from food or water when viewed as a comestible. However, you can find differences between ice and potentially hazardous foods. Even though the temperature of ice is nicely within the “safety zone,” ice machines are prone to microbial contaminants. Yet clean, potable water can be dirty ice in ways that may not be readily noticeable.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">Ice is so common and its use is constant and universal, we often see ice substantially exactly the same way we do water. The assumption is that both water and ice are clean, with the latter simply being an extension of the tap.</p>
<h3 style="text-align: justify;">Controlling Ice Contamination</h3>
<p style="text-align: justify;"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-349" src="http://snowkey.com.au/wp-content/uploads/2014/07/tube-ice-application-1.jpg" alt="Tube ice Snowkey" width="270" height="192" />Considering the acknowledgment of ice as a way to obtain microbial contaminants, science has given us a better comprehension of biofilm production and its control. Biofilms are a group of microorganisms, primarily bacteria, growing together in a matrix of polymers secreted by the microorganisms. The related slime formation is mold or fungus that accumulates from bacterial growth on surfaces always exposed to clinging water drops and warm temperatures. The biofilm may cause objectionable flavors and scents in ice. After well-developed biofilms establish themselves on surfaces, cleaning and sterilization become substantially harder. Biofilms have a shielding effect on the bacterial cells that dwell within them. It is well known that normal cleaning and sanitizing approaches may not control or eliminate biofilms, but rather they must be physically removed or prevented from forming on surfaces.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">Producers of <a href="http://snowkey.com.au">ice machines maker</a> recognize the biofilm phenomenon and have engineered units that minimize its formation and ease its removal. Clean ice, clean ice storage bins, and sanitary handling practices are the key to enhancing the product quality.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">In addition, manufacturers report that 70 percent of ice machine functionality problems are connected with the water supply, through poor water quality, slow fill or insufficient water supply, and have acted correctly to cope with these difficulties also. All manufacturing companies now provide customers with invaluable tips on choice and operations.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;"><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-267" src="http://snowkey.com.au/wp-content/uploads/2014/07/flake-ice-snowkey-application-1.jpg" alt="Flake Ice machine for grocery and supermarket" width="270" height="192" />When <a href="http://snowkey.com.au">ice machines</a> are inspected, it&#8217;s clear that many aren&#8217;t cleaned and sanitized quite often, if ever. Mold and slime build-up inside them is rather observable. Numerous studies reveal that dirty, polluted ice is more common than people think.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">As the ice-making machine has changed, so have the laws governing ice used for human consumption. This mandates ice to the same management and cleanliness standards as everything else in retail food, including manufacturing equipment.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">The bottom line is that cleaning and sanitizing the ice machine on a regular basis is required by law, whereas operations and maintenance in accordance with manufacturer&#8217;s’ recommendations draw out the ideal life of the unit and help minimize the risk of contamination.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">There are several common-sense guidelines that should be followed to prevent liability problems connected with contaminated ice in addition to sticking to manufacturers’ recommendations on cleaning and care.</p>
<h3 style="text-align: justify;">The sanitary treatment of ice. All workers who manage ice should be taught the following precautions:</h3>
<ul>
<li>Wash hands before getting ice.</li>
<li>Hold the ice scoop by the handle and don&#8217;t touch other areas of the scoop.</li>
<li>Don&#8217;t manage the ice with hands.</li>
<li>Don&#8217;t return fresh ice to ice storage chest or ice machine.</li>
</ul>
<h3><img class="alignleft size-full wp-image-265" src="http://snowkey.com.au/wp-content/uploads/2014/07/flake-ice-snowkey-application-3.jpg" alt="Flake ice snowkey for vegetables preservation" width="270" height="192" />The sterilization of gear. The next practices should be part of the facility’s operations:</h3>
<ul>
<li> Keep the access doors to <a href="http://snowkey.com.au">ice </a>storage chests and ice machines shut except when removing ice.</li>
<li>Ice scoops should be smooth and protected against contact with contaminated surfaces like floors, access door handles, service carts and non-food contact surfaces, to cite a few examples. Scoops should be kept in an uncovered stainless steel, impervious plastic or fiberglass tray when not in use. The tray and scoop should be cleaned daily in the kitchen scullery dishwasher.</li>
<li>Remove all extraneous equipment and things from around or in the ice storage chests and ice-making machines, and if possible, limit access to them.</li>
<li>Clean the ice storage chests on rather a weekly program, but no less than monthly.</li>
<li>Consider regular microbiologic sampling of the ice and ice contact surfaces of the machine. Although this really is not needed, it can supply guidance on cleaning frequency and methods.</li>
</ul>

<h3 style="text-align: justify;">5 Things to Stay Away From When Purchasing an Ice Machine</h3>
<p style="text-align: justify;">1. In the event that you must get an ice machine in an enclosed area, such as, for instance, a cupboard space, prevent air cooled machines. An air cooled machine will warm the area in a tiny space immediately, that may result in machine failures and reduced efficacy.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">2. Has the proper filter kit recorded as a company things? A few hundred dollars will help you save a couple thousand dollars later on. Your ice will taste definitely better when made from filtered water, and of course!</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">3. Prevent slow operation and repairs: if you&#8217;re purchasing an air be sure to have appropriate clearance for airflow. Should you not possess the clearance, save yourself expense and hassles by investing in a water cooled machine.</p>
<p style="text-align: justify;">4.Avoid purchasing an ice machine that&#8217;s not too large for your requirements. There&#8217;s nothing worse than being forced to run to the shop to get ice within a busy shift. Determine your demands, and add a buffer that is 20%.</p>
